SPAN 480B DG - Spc Tpc:Immigration & Social Change Minimum Credit(s) Awarded: 4 Maximum Credit(s) Awarded: 4
The course looks at the causes and consequences of immigration 1) from Latin America to the US and 2) from Africa, Eastern Europe and Latin America to Spain. We look at economic and political motives for immigration in the work of demographers, sociologists, and economists, before moving to the study of the cultural and social experience of immigration, as expressed through literature, art and popular culture.
Offered Spring
Prerequisite(s): at least two 300 level Spanish courses (or above. or consent of the instructor.
